This is notice, in accordance with 35 U.S.C. 209 and 37 CFR part 404, that the Public Health Service, Department of Health and Human Services, is contemplating the grant of an exclusive license to Research Think Tank Molecular Diagnostics, Inc. (RTTMDx) having a principal place of business in Georgia, U.S.A., to practice the inventions embodied in U.S. Provisional Patent Application No. 60/ 577,696, filed June 07, 2004, entitled ``Real-Time PCR Point Mutation Assays for Detecting the 103N and 184V Mutations in the Reverse Transcriptase of HIV-1'' (HHS Ref. No. E-198-2013/0-U.S.-01); PCT Application No. PCT/U.S.2005/019907, filed June 07, 2005,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Antiviral Drugs'' (HHS Ref. No. E-198-2013/0-PCT-02); U.S. Patent Application No. 14/059,085, filed October 21, 2013, entitled ``Real-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Antiviral Drugs'' (HHS Ref. No. E-198-2013/0-U.S.-11); U.S. Patent No. 8,043,809, filed December 07, 2006,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Antiviral Drugs'' (HHS Ref. No. E-198-2013/0-U.S.-07); U.S. Patent No. 8,318,428, filed January 24, 2012,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ance for Antiviral Drugs'' (HHS Ref. No. E-198- 2013/0-U.S.-08); U.S. Patent No. 8,592,146, filed September 04, 2013,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Antiviral Drugs'' (HHS Ref. No. E-198-2013/0-U.S.-09); Australian Patent No. 20055252685, issued March 31, 2011,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s,'' (HHS Ref. No. E-198-2013/0-AU-03); Indian Patent No. 19/DELNP/2007, issued December 19, 2013,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s'' (HHS Ref. No. E-198-2013/0-IN-06); Canadian Patent Application No. 2,891,079, filed May 19, 2015,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s'' (HHS Ref. No. E-198-2013/0-CA-12); Canadian Patent Application No. 259747, filed December 07, 2006,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s'' (HHS Ref. No. E-198-2013/0-CA-04); U.S. Provisional Patent Application No. 61/443,926, filed February 17, 2011,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Antiviral Drugs'' (HHS Ref. No. E-214-2013/0-U.S.-01); PCT Patent Application No. PCT/ U.S.2012/025638, filed February 17, 2012,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s'' (HHS Ref. No. E-214-2013/0-PCT-02); U.S. Application No. 13/ 985,499, filed February 17, 2012,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s'' (HHS Ref. No. E-214-2013/0-U.S.-06); Canadian Patent Application No. 2827324, filed February 17, 2012,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s'' (HHS Ref. No. E-214-2013/0-CA-03); European Patent Application No. 12747199.3, filed February 17, 2012,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s'' (HHS Ref. No. E-214-2013/0-EP-04); Indian Patent Application No. 7110/ DELNP/2013, filed February 17, 2012,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s'' (HHS Ref. No. E-214-2013/0-IN-05); U.S. Provisional Patent Application No. 61/829,473, filed May 31, 2013, entitled 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s (HHS Ref. No. E-511-2013/0-U.S.-01); PCT Application No. PCT/U.S.2014/ 040514, filed June 02, 2014, entitled, ``Real-Time PCR Point Mutation Assays for Detecting HIV-1 Resistance to Anti-Viral Drugs'' (HHS Ref. No. E-511-2013/0-PCT-02). The patent rights in these inventions have been assigned to the Government of the United States of America. The territory of the prospective Start-Up Exclusive Patent License may be worldwide, and the field of use may be limited to ``Development, manufacture, and sale of an FDA-approved or foreign equivalent-approved Class III real-time PCR diagnostic assay for HIV-1 genotyping utilizing whole HIV-1 pol viral sequencing, limited to use in humans.''
Only written comments and/or applications for a license that are received by the NIH Office of Technology Transfer on or before October 14, 2015 will be considered.
